Gamba Osaka secures permanent transfers of Koshiba and Fujiwara
Gamba Osaka has announced the permanent acquisition of two players to bolster its squad amid a period of struggle in the J1 League.
Forward Tsuyoshi Koshiba has joined the club on a permanent transfer from FC Tokyo. Koshiba, 28, expressed his gratitude to FC Tokyo supporters despite facing challenges due to injuries during his tenure. He stated his commitment to fighting for the traditional club and performing to its standards.
Additionally, defender Soya Fujiwara has joined Gamba Osaka on a permanent transfer from Albirex Niigata. Fujiwara, 31, brings significant experience to the team, having previously played for Giravanz Kitakyushu and Niigata. He expressed his pride in his time with Niigata and his determination to contribute to Gamba Osaka's success.
